Websection 229BC of the Criminal Code Act 1899 (Qld) For this law, a child means a person under 16 or a person under 18 with an impairment of the mind. Child abuse: An act or omission by an adult that endangers or impairs a child’s physical and/or emotional health and development. Child abuse can be a single incident but often takes place over time. WebCriminal Liability for Failure to Report or Protect a Student from Sexual Abuse Section 229BC of the Queensland Criminal Code requires any adult to report to police a belief, on reasonable grounds, of sexual abuse of a child. Penalties of up to 3 years imprisonment may be imposed for failure to report. regina george x cady heron

Web14 Jun 2024 · Section 229BC imposes a legal obligation on all Queensland adults to report child sexual abuse to the police. A failure to report to police a belief on reasonable … WebSection 229B expressly clarifies the new offences apply to any information or knowledge gained during, or in connection with, a religious confession. The offences do not override any other privilege, including the privilege against self -incrimination or legal professional privilege. Application to non-State schools
